Gotcha. Well, I can answer that actually. 1.) People change their minds. That's why so many of the Notre Dame verbals jump shipped last week. 2.)Things change. Hypothetically, Lowery could leave SIU after this season and get a job with Iowa. Ya never know. So if you verbal too early, coaches who were previously recruiting you may not have scholarships anymore and then the player sits out a year to transfer into a higher marquee school. That happens from time to time.

So there are reasons why a guy can just wait until summer or early fall. But, like I said, it's their call and if they know what they want, who am I to say they shouldn't make an early decision.
